Housing Stock in Mrągowski County 2022
In 2022, Mrągowski county ranked 302 of 380 Polish counties. Dwelling stock grew by 527 units +2.91% between 2017-2022, at 18,653.
Among 41 growing counties, in bottom 40% for housing growth rate. Within Warmian-Masurian province, ranked 14 of 21 counties.
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Mrągowski county and its 5 municipalities within Warmian-Masurian province.
